Teddi Mellencamp Said That After Doctors Discovered Many Tumours, She Is Having Brain Surgery
On Wednesday, February 12, Teddi Mellencamp, 43, posted on Instagram, “The pain was so bad yesterday that I had to go to the hospital.”
Following an MRI and CT scan, the Real Housewives of Beverly Hills alumnus revealed that “doctors found multiple tumours on my brain, which they believe have been growing for at least 6 months.”
Mellencamp disclosed that the “remaining smaller tumours will be dealt with via radiation at a later date,” while two of her tumours would be “surgically removed today.”

Two years after battling stage II melanoma cancer, Mellencamp has provided an update on her health. Months after a mole on her back was removed to discover the malignant cells, the reality star confirmed her diagnosis in October 2022.

In January 2023, she disclosed that she had three new spots that “needed to be biopsied” after having the moles removed at the time.
Mellencamp had several melanoma removals throughout 2023 before undergoing a “wide excision melanoma” treatment in December, which she stated “went well.”
Mellencamp posted on social media in March 2024 that although her scars were healing well, “the doctor felt we should biopsy one abnormal spot” during her check-up. “I’m hoping it’s nothing,” she added, “because it’s on the opposite side of my body. However, I thought this would be a wonderful moment to remind you to get those skin checks.
Mellencamp believed she had finally made progress in her fight against skin cancer by the end of the year.
